Deploy to Cloudflare Pages
Here are the steps to deploy a GitHub repository to Cloudflare Pages.
For reference, see Cloudflare Pages GitHub Action.
Replace the placeholder example with your project name. (Kebab case: lowercase alphanumeric with dash -, no spaces.)
Repository secrets
From GitHub repo's Settings -> Secrets -> Actions, add new "repository secrets".
CLOUDFLARE_ACCOUNT_ID- From dash.cloudflare.com, select the domain. In the Overview's right sidebar, scroll down to find Account ID.
CLOUDFLARE_API_TOKEN- From dashboard, select your user's avatar (top right) and go to Profile -> API Tokens -> Create Token. Then to Custom Token -> Get Started.
- Name:
tangible-cloudflare-pages-deploy - Under Permissions, select Account, Cloudflare Pages, and Edit.
- Click Continue to Summary, and Create Token.
Pages project
From Cloudflare dashboard, create a Pages project.
- Go to Workers & Pages, click Create Application. Then Pages -> Drag and drop your files.
- Name:
storybook-example. Then Created Project - no need to Deploy Site, it will be done in the next step.
Workflow script
Prepare GitHub Actions workflow script.
- Create
.github/workflows/deploy-cloudflare-pages.yml - Copy from tangible-ui or pipeline, and replace project-specific values:
- projectName:
storybook-example- Same as Cloudflare Pages project created above
